Learn painting by your own
Individuals who decide to learn painting on their own may discover that they can advance at their own pace and learn in a manner that best suits their learning style. However, they might also discover that they do not receive feedback on their work or that they are given no direction.
In the event that you’re pondering to pick up painting all alone, the following are a couple of things to remember: – Make your goals attainable. If you try to tackle too many things at once, you will soon become overwhelmed. Start out with easy methods and work your way up. Show restraint. It takes time and practice to learn to paint. If you don’t see results right away, don’t give up. Get in order. Ensure you have every one of the provisions you want and a committed space to work in. You’ll be more motivated and focused as a result of this. Look for sources. You can learn how to paint by watching videos, reading books, and going online. Find ones that suit your learning style and objectives by conducting research. Enjoy reprieves. Try not to force yourself to paint for long periods of time. You should take a break and come back later if you start to feel exhausted. Figure out how to painting can be a compensating experience, yet it requires investment and exertion. You can learn to paint by yourself if you are willing to put in the effort. Just keep in mind to proceed at your own pace, to have patience, to remain organized, and to remain motivated. Taking classes
Painting classes might be a better choice for you if you’re the kind of person who likes structure and direction. You’ll have a teacher in your class who can give you feedback and help you solve any problems you have. Additionally, you will be learning alongside other students, which can be motivating and enhance the overall experience.
